§ 31-25-407 — Establishment of the mall

(1)Not later than one hundred eighty days following the adoption of the resolution establishing the pedestrian mall as provided in this part 4, the governing body may adopt on first reading an ordinance finally establishing the pedestrian mall. Such ordinance shall contain:
(a)A general description of the pedestrian mall and a declaration and determination that the same is established. The mall as finally established shall be substantially the same as or any portion of that described in the resolution of intention.
(b)Rules and regulations prohibiting vehicular traffic on such pedestrian mall subject to such exceptions as the ordinance may provide. Such rules and regulations and such exceptions are to follow substantially those statements made in the resolution of intention.
